I am a firm believer that to be interesting and understandable, maths has to be described in a way that students can relate to, and preferably are interested in. Unfortunately, the large majority of people find mathematics (at least) slightly terrifying, and therefore, I generally base all of my examples and teachings in subjects that my students are particularly interested in.
In the past, this has lead to all sorts of interesting tutorial sessions, including monitoring zombie outbreaks using frequency diagrams, using graph theory to see whether free-kicks hit the wall or even, calculating the probability of a Love Island contestant actually finding love.
By tailoring every session specifically to my students, generally, engagement and enjoyment of the sessions increase, which usually then results in a more comprehensive understanding of the subject matter.
I believe in staying with a topic until it has been grasped and forming a firm foundation, before moving on. In my experience, much of the fear and struggles that students encounter are based upon gaps in their foundations, which prevent them from extending their learning properly.
In a nutshell, I try to make lessons as enjoyable, and free from fear as possible. Students are encouraged to make mistakes and to ask as many questions as they need to.
